Merge pull request #9231 from Bevaz/qemu

qemu: 2.2.1 -> 2.4.0

lethalman d60c099a c2841a22

Changed files
+8 -11
pkgs
applications
virtualization
+4 -4
pkgs/applications/virtualization/qemu/default.nix
···
{ stdenv, fetchurl, python, zlib, pkgconfig, glib, ncurses, perl, pixman
, attr, libcap, vde2, alsaLib, texinfo, libuuid, flex, bison, lzo, snappy
-
, libseccomp, libaio, libcap_ng, gnutls
, makeWrapper
, pulseSupport ? true, libpulseaudio
, sdlSupport ? true, SDL
···
with stdenv.lib;
let
-
n = "qemu-2.2.1";
audio = optionalString (hasSuffix "linux" stdenv.system) "alsa,"
+ optionalString pulseSupport "pa,"
+ optionalString sdlSupport "sdl,";
···
src = fetchurl {
url = "http://wiki.qemu.org/download/${n}.tar.bz2";
-
sha256 = "181m2ddsg3adw8y5dmimsi8x678imn9f6i5p20zbhi7pdr61a5s6";
};
buildInputs =
[ python zlib pkgconfig glib ncurses perl pixman attr libcap
vde2 texinfo libuuid flex bison makeWrapper lzo snappy libseccomp
-
libcap_ng gnutls
]
++ optionals pulseSupport [ libpulseaudio ]
++ optionals sdlSupport [ SDL ]
···
{ stdenv, fetchurl, python, zlib, pkgconfig, glib, ncurses, perl, pixman
, attr, libcap, vde2, alsaLib, texinfo, libuuid, flex, bison, lzo, snappy
+
, libseccomp, libaio, libcap_ng, gnutls, nettle
, makeWrapper
, pulseSupport ? true, libpulseaudio
, sdlSupport ? true, SDL
···
with stdenv.lib;
let
+
n = "qemu-2.4.0";
audio = optionalString (hasSuffix "linux" stdenv.system) "alsa,"
+ optionalString pulseSupport "pa,"
+ optionalString sdlSupport "sdl,";
···
src = fetchurl {
url = "http://wiki.qemu.org/download/${n}.tar.bz2";
+
sha256 = "0836gqv5zcl0xswwjcns3mlkn18lyz2fiq8rl1ihcm6cpf8vkc3j";
};
buildInputs =
[ python zlib pkgconfig glib ncurses perl pixman attr libcap
vde2 texinfo libuuid flex bison makeWrapper lzo snappy libseccomp
+
libcap_ng gnutls nettle
]
++ optionals pulseSupport [ libpulseaudio ]
++ optionals sdlSupport [ SDL ]
+4 -7
pkgs/applications/virtualization/qemu/no-etc-install.patch
···
-
diff --git a/Makefile b/Makefile
-
index d6b9dc1..ce7c493 100644
--- a/Makefile
+++ b/Makefile
-
@@ -384,8 +384,7 @@ install-confdir:
-
install-sysconfig: install-datadir install-confdir
-
$(INSTALL_DATA) $(SRC_PATH)/sysconfigs/target/target-x86_64.conf "$(DESTDIR)$(qemu_confdir)"
-
-install: all $(if $(BUILD_DOCS),install-doc) install-sysconfig \
-install-datadir install-localstatedir
-
+install: all $(if $(BUILD_DOCS),install-doc) install-datadir
ifneq ($(TOOLS),)
$(call install-prog,$(TOOLS),$(DESTDIR)$(bindir))
endif
···
--- a/Makefile
+++ b/Makefile
+
@@ -418,7 +418,7 @@
+
+
install: all $(if $(BUILD_DOCS),install-doc) \
-install-datadir install-localstatedir
+
+install-datadir
ifneq ($(TOOLS),)
$(call install-prog,$(TOOLS),$(DESTDIR)$(bindir))
endif